Sur Ubuntu 10.4 avec les pilotes NVIDIA, j'ai une configuration à deux moniteurs avec TwinView. Comment configurer un seul fond d'écran pour couvrir les deux moniteurs? À l'heure actuelle, le même fond d'écran est répliqué sur les deux moniteurs.
Sur Ubuntu 10.4 avec les pilotes NVIDIA, j'ai une configuration à deux moniteurs avec TwinView. Comment configurer un seul fond d'écran pour couvrir les deux moniteurs? À l'heure actuelle, le même fond d'écran est répliqué sur les deux moniteurs.
Réponses:
Tu ne peux pas. Lucid Lynx (votre version d'Ubuntu) a perdu cette capacité et un bogue a été déposé.
Mise à jour:
Il semble qu'il existe déjà un correctif temporaire :
gconftool-2 --set "/desktop/gnome/background/picture_options" --type string "spanned"
Mise à jour pour les futurs chercheurs: à partir d'Ubuntu 10.10 (Maverick), vous avez maintenant l'option "Span" dans le panneau de configuration Apparence / Wallpaper. Pour de meilleurs résultats, assurez-vous de créer votre fond d'écran pour être les pixels exacts de vos écrans combinés.
Par exemple, pour deux moniteurs 1280x1024 , utilisez un fond d'écran avec une taille de 2560 x 1024 - sinon il mettra à l'échelle et centrera votre fond d'écran pour s'adapter.
J'ai posté un script sur les forums Ubuntu et les forums de questions Linux qui résout ce problème (au moins dans mon cas) qui utilise imagemagick pour redimensionner 2 images d'arrière-plan et les assembler, puis changer l'arrière-plan sur une minuterie. Les deux images sont aléatoires à partir d'un fichier d'index créé par le script.
Dans mon cas, c'est pour Twinview où les deux moniteurs ont la même résolution.
Vous pouvez utiliser l'affichage à partir d'imagemagick pour définir l'image de fond d'écran à la position d'écran que vous souhaitez, par exemple:
display -window root -geometry '-0-0' -resize '1920x1080> img.png
L' feh
utilitaire vous permettra de définir des arrière-plans de cette manière si vous utilisez l' --no-xinerama
indicateur.